AB InBev is the leading global brewer and one of the world’s top 5 consumer product companies. With over 500 beer brands, we’re number one or two in many of the world’s top beer markets, including North America, Latin America, Europe, Asia, and Africa.
About AB InBev Growth Group
Created in 2022, the Growth Group unifies our business-to-business (B2B), direct-to-consumer (DTC), Sales & Distribution, and Marketing teams. By bringing together global tech and commercial functions, the Growth Group allows us to fully leverage data and drive digital transformation and organic growth for AB InBev around the world.
